It sounds like there might be a misconfiguration with your DNS records in Porkbun. Here are some best practices to troubleshoot and resolve the issue:
1. Verify the Correct DNS Records
- In your HubSpot account, go to Settings > Domains & URLs > Email Sending Domains and check the required DNS records.
- Compare them with the records added in your Porkbun DNS settings. Make sure they match exactly (including any dots at the end of values).
2. Check DNS Propagation
- DNS changes can take up to 48 hours to fully propagate. You can check if your records are live using DNS Lookup Tool - DNS Tools - MxToolbox.
3. Remove Conflicting Records
- If there are old SPF, DKIM, or DMARC records, they might interfere. Delete any conflicting records before adding the new ones.
- Only add one of each record.
4. Use the Correct Record Type
- Ensure you’re adding TXT records where required, and not CNAME or other types by mistake.
5. Porkbun DNS Settings
- In Porkbun, go to Domains > Edit DNS Records and double-check that the records are saved correctly.
- If you’re using a CDN or proxy service (like Cloudflare), ensure that the records are not being proxied (they should be set to “DNS only”).
Once you’ve checked these steps, try verifying your email sending domain in HubSpot again.
